  2. Timothy St John, Nine Mile House, Co. Tipperary was a great runner. He could run five mile and fifteen mile races, and he won several races in those particular events. He died about fifty years ago.
    Robert McCormack of Boulea was a great walker Some evenings he went across the fields walking to Kilkenny or Thurles leaving his home about four o'clock and arriving back again the same way, in a couple of hours. The distance would be about sixteen miles each way. When going to a fair with a car, he would never sit up, and if anyone asked him why wasn't he sitting up he said "I'd be safer walking.
